Overview
The MC74ACT541MEL is an octal buffer and line driver from the onsemi ACT logic series, housed in a 20-lead SOEIAJ package. It features non-inverting outputs with three-state capability, allowing for high-impedance isolation when disabled. The device operates within a supply voltage range of 4.5 V to 5.5 V, supporting TTL-compatible inputs for direct interfacing with legacy logic families. Key electrical specifications include a propagation delay of 7 ns at 5 V, output drive currents of ±24 mA, and low static current consumption of 4 µA. It is rated for industrial operating temperatures from -40°C to +85°C.

Part Context
This part belongs to the MC74ACT541 family of octal bus drivers. It serves as a non-inverting counterpart to the MC74ACT540. The device is designed for high-density applications where input/output alignment across opposite package sides simplifies routing. It complements other ACT series components like the 74ACT244 for comprehensive bus interface solutions.

FAQ
What is the logic polarity of the MC74ACT541MEL?
The device provides non-inverting (true) outputs, meaning the output state follows the input state directly.
How does the three-state feature function?
When either output enable pin is active high, all outputs enter a high-impedance state, effectively disconnecting them from the bus regardless of input signals.
